Press for Mark Tollefsen
Pat Olson writes about the former San Ramon Valley High frontcourter now at USF: "Mark Tollefsen the 'Energizer Bunny Rabbit”: Every
good team needs a player who can provide a spark and bring energy off
the bench and over the last two games Tollefsen – a redshirt freshman
from Danville has become that player for the Dons. It has been a lot of
fun watching his development this season with USF. I saw him play twice
in the Pro-Am summer league this past July at Kezar Pavilion and he
seemed to want to lurk on the perimeter and settle for the three-point
shot. But during the early part of the season he has really started to
move inside more and more. Over the last two games he has played 43
minutes off the bench and has played with a lot of passion. In the 79-59
win over Columbia he hit two key three-pointers off the bench in the
first half. In last Friday's 78-68 victory over Montana he hauled down
seven rebounds including two offensive rebounds. He was not credited
with a blocked shot in that win, but I swear he impacted four or five
shots with his length and athleticism."
